    euro stacking containers, also known as Euro crates or Euro boxes, are a type of standardized plastic container widely used in Europe. These containers are designed to be stackable, making them ideal for storage and transport purposes. The standard dimensions of euro stacking containers are based on the European Pallet Association (EPAL) specifications, ensuring uniformity and compatibility with Euro pallets.

  • The Importance Of Operational Biosecurity: Protecting Your Livestock And Crops

    Biosecurity is a term that has gained increasing importance in recent years, particularly in the agriculture industry. It refers to measures put in place to prevent the introduction and spread of harmful organisms, such as disease-causing pathogens, pests, and invasive species. operational biosecurity, in particular, focuses on the practices and procedures that are implemented on a day-to-day basis to protect livestock and crops from these threats.

    operational biosecurity is crucial for all types of agricultural operations, whether it be a small family farm or a large-scale commercial operation. The consequences of failing to adequately protect against biosecurity risks can be devastating, leading to reduced yields, increased production costs, and even the loss of entire crops or herds.

    One of the key principles of operational biosecurity is to control and limit the movement of people, animals, and vehicles onto and around the farm. This can be achieved through the use of physical barriers such as fences and gates, as well as designated entry points for visitors and deliveries. By restricting access to the farm, the risk of introducing pathogens or pests is significantly reduced.

    Another important aspect of operational biosecurity is the proper sanitation and hygiene practices that are implemented on the farm. This includes regular cleaning and disinfection of equipment, facilities, and vehicles, as well as proper waste management procedures. By maintaining a clean and hygienic environment, the risk of disease transmission is minimized, protecting both livestock and crops.

    In addition to controlling access and maintaining cleanliness, operational biosecurity also involves monitoring and managing the health of animals and crops. Regular health checks, vaccinations, and pest monitoring are essential components of a comprehensive biosecurity plan. Early detection of disease or pest infestation is key to preventing its spread and minimizing its impact on the farm.

    Furthermore, operational biosecurity includes the implementation of biosecurity protocols and procedures that are specific to the type of operation and the potential risks it faces. For example, poultry farms may have strict protocols in place to prevent the introduction of avian influenza, while fruit orchards may focus on preventing the spread of fruit tree pests and diseases.

  • Exploring The Efficiency Of Heat Exchanger Test Ring

    Heat exchangers play a crucial role in various industrial processes, from HVAC systems to power plants. These devices are tasked with transferring thermal energy between two or more fluids, ensuring optimal heat transfer efficiency. To ensure the reliability and effectiveness of a heat exchanger, rigorous testing is essential. One method for testing heat exchangers is through the use of a heat exchanger test ring, a specialized tool that provides valuable insights into the performance of these critical components.

    A heat exchanger test ring is a versatile testing apparatus designed to evaluate the thermal performance of heat exchangers under different operating conditions. This device typically consists of a series of pipes or tubes arranged in a circular configuration, with a heating or cooling source used to simulate the heat exchange process. By measuring the temperatures and flow rates of the fluids circulating through the test ring, engineers can assess the heat transfer capabilities of the heat exchanger being tested.

    The primary goal of testing a heat exchanger using a test ring is to determine its overall efficiency and effectiveness in transferring heat between fluids. This information is critical for ensuring that the heat exchanger meets design specifications and can perform reliably in real-world applications. By simulating various operating conditions, such as different flow rates, temperatures, and pressure levels, engineers can identify any potential performance issues and optimize the design of the heat exchanger for maximum efficiency.

    One of the key advantages of using a heat exchanger test ring is its ability to provide real-time data on the thermal performance of the heat exchanger under test. This data can include temperature differentials, heat transfer rates, and pressure drops, all of which are essential metrics for assessing the effectiveness of the heat exchanger. By analyzing this data, engineers can identify any inefficiencies or areas for improvement in the heat exchanger design, leading to more efficient and reliable systems.

    In addition to evaluating the overall efficiency of a heat exchanger, test rings can also be used to diagnose specific performance issues or faults in the system. For example, fluctuations in temperature or pressure readings during testing can indicate the presence of fouling, corrosion, or other defects within the heat exchanger. By pinpointing these issues early on, engineers can take corrective action to prevent further damage and optimize the performance of the heat exchanger.
